Transfer Document Images to the Desktop PC
Transfer document images to the desktop PC by using one of these
applications:
•
Microsoft® ActiveSync (Windows XP or earlier)
•
Windows Mobile Device Center (Windows Vista or later)
•
SmartSystems
Transfer Document Images with ActiveSync or Windows
Mobile Device Center
Use ActiveSync or Windows Mobile Device Center to transfer
document images to your desktop PC.
1
Establish an ActiveSync connection between your desktop PC and
your mobile computer. For more information, see your computer
user manual.
2
In the
Microsoft ActiveSync
window, click
Explore
. The File
Explorer screen appears.
3
Open the
My Windows Mobile Device
>
My Documents
>
MDI
folder.
4
Drag and drop the document images you want to transfer to a
folder on your desktop PC.
Transfer Document Images with SmartSystems
Use SmartSystems to transfer document images to your desktop PC.
1
Make sure that your mobile computer is Discovered in the
SmartSystems console. For more information, see the
SmartSystems Online Help.
2
In the SmartSystems console, right-click your device and click
Intermec Settings
>
Mobile Components
>
Document Imaging
>
File Transfer
.
3
Type your destination path and click
Save.
4
On your mobile computer, restart the eMDI application.
